facebooktwitterpinterest

Reviews, get directions and contact details for Tuff Shed

Tuff Shed
Address: 95 Rio Grande Blvd , Denver 80223, CO, US
Phone: (303) 573-8833
State: CO
City: Denver
Zip Code: 80223


opening hours

Monday: 09:00-18:00
Tuesday: 09:00-18:00
Wednesday: 09:00-18:00
Thursday: 09:00-18:00
Friday: 09:00-18:00
Saturday: 09:00-17:00


related searches: tuff shed prices, tuff shed tr 800, tuff shed 2 story, tuff shed sundance series, tuff shed corporate office, tuff shed utah, tuff shed home depot, tuff shed tucson
Similar places near
Comment on this business

to add Tuff Shed map to your website;